Vice President JD Vance criticized Maryland Gov. Wes Moore and other Democratic governors on their approach to crime within their states and cities. Vance questioned why Democratic governors, including Moore, wouldn’t want help on addressing crime issues. “We want people to welcome us, to ask us… look at Gov. Pritzker in Illinois or Gov. Newsom in Los Angeles or Gov. Moore in Maryland. They are angrier about the fact that the President of the United States is offering to help them get their crime under control than they are about the fact that murderers are running roughshod over their cities, and have been for decades,” Vance said. n18oc_world n18oc_crux
